What to Expect from Your Block Paving Project in Black Bourton

We begin every Black Bourton project with a site visit, where we assess both the technical elements—soil type, existing surfaces, drainage needs—and aesthetics, such as nearby stonework, mature trees, and garden layouts. Because we’re local, there’s none of the guesswork or impersonal approach you might encounter from contractors who don’t know the area. We’ll discuss material samples right there on site, so you can see exact tones and textures before making a decision. Our installation process is meticulously planned, from excavating the proper depth to layering MOT Type 1 base, sharp sand, and finally, your chosen blocks. In a historic village like Black Bourton, even access can be a consideration—we’ll coordinate logistics to minimise disruption to your daily routine and respect the local environment at all times. With sharp attention to neat edges, precise cuts, and secure haunching, the results speak for themselves—digitally documented upon completion for your records. How long does a block paving installation take in Black Bourton?
The average home driveway in Black Bourton typically takes from 3 to 5 days from start to finish, depending on ground conditions and weather. Rural terrain can affect preparation but our proximity allows us to respond quickly and keep your project on track. We coordinate every step around your schedule to minimise disruption to family life.
